What is Internship Certificate and where is it used?
Internship Certificate is issued by the Organization + Notary + MFA to confirm employment status, income, or professional qualifications — used as primary evidence in Graduate applications · Post-study visa · OPT.
Before it is accepted abroad, the document must pass the full chain (Notary → Thai MFA → destination Apostille or Embassy). NYC Legal manages this end-to-end in a single order.
Documents and information required
1) Original Internship Certificate (signed by authorised signatory + company/agency stamp) · 2) Company certificate (≤ 6 months old) · 3) Signatory's ID copy · 4) Document holder's ID/Passport · 5) Destination job offer / case reference number.
Tip: name the destination authority in the source document (UK Home Office, Australian Home Affairs, USCIS) — it makes the Notary and MFA steps flow without rejection.

Can the documents be used outside Thailand without further legalisation?
Documents notarised in Thailand are accepted abroad only after the chain — Notary → MFA → Embassy or Apostille — is complete for the destination country. Pre-Submission Compliance Checklist (12-Point)
Before we file your Internship Certificate with the MFA or any embassy, every case passes a 12-point checklist. This is the same checklist used internally by our senior counsel during the final QA step.
01Identity documents match the spelling on the destination country's visa or contract
02All signatures appear in blue ink on the original (black ink is rejected by several embassies)
03Date format matches destination country convention (DD/MM/YYYY vs MM/DD/YYYY)
04Corporate documents include current DBD affidavit (issued within last 90 days)
05Powers of attorney specify scope, duration, and revocation clauses per destination jurisdiction
06Educational transcripts bear original university seal, not photocopy
07Medical certificates include licensed physician registration number (per MFA rule 2021)
08Marriage and birth certificates are MOI-issued originals, not Khor Ror 2 copies
09Translation pages stapled and sealed to source document with translator declaration
10Stamp duty (where required) affixed before notarisation, not after
11MFA submission cover letter lists destination embassy and intended use
